About the role
We’re growing, increasing capacity, and adding more heavy equipment and civil expertise to the field. You'll support field operations through the safe, efficient, and high-quality installation of utility systems, bulk earthmoving, grading, and site development projects ranging from $200K to $10M+. This role is critical to overall project success, helping crews maintain productivity, quality, organization, and momentum.
Responsibilities
- Keep field production moving by leading crew operations through the seat of a dozer safely and efficiently.
- Support accurate bulk earthmoving, grading, and site development by reading plans, elevations, grades, soil conditions, and site conditions before and during the work.
- Protect schedule, quality, and cost by thinking ahead, managing workflow, and understanding the overall objectives.
- Keep grading and layout work accurate with modern equipment and Topcon GPS integration.
- Keep the operation organized by helping the crew stay aligned as the work moves.
- Support long-term crew growth by helping teach less experienced team members when your experience can help them move the work forward.
- Grow your own career by learning from others and following a clear advancement path.
Requirements
- You have experience operating dozers for commercial excavation and site work and love to be under pressure to get the job done.
- You know when the GPS is an asset and when it's not, and can grade by eye when necessary.
- You know how to make the most out of your machine, and where the dirt needs to go so you only need to push it once.
- You combine production capability with critical thinking, so the crew can move efficiently without compromising quality, layout, or the next phase of the job.
- You understand grading, blueprints, elevations, soil conditions, and site conditions well enough to help crews avoid rework and keep jobs moving in the right direction.
- You think ahead as the work changes, so crew members don’t lose time waiting on the next move.
- You like production-focused work where good decisions in the seat show up in the pace, product, and progress.
- You communicate clearly and help less experienced team members see what matters in the field, because you know small misses can turn into lost time, rework, and frustration.
- You’re looking for a long-term path where performance, ownership, leadership, and results lead to advancement.
- You have a valid driver’s license, reliable transportation, and authorization to work in the United States.
